Representative work: The stabilization process is an important step in converting polyacrylonitrile (PAN) to good mechanical property carbon fiber. Currently, sustainable materials, such as cellulose nanocrystals (CNCs), are gaining attention for conversion to carbon fibers. In this work, the effect of CNCs on the structure, mechanical, and thermal properties of stabilized PAN is systematically studied. In the stabilized PAN/CNC fibers, individual stabilized CNCs were found distributed in stabilized PAN, as observed by elemental composition differences in the two regions.
